Characterization and design methodology for low-distortion MOSFET-C analog structures in multithreshold deep-submicrometer SOI CMOS technologies

The harmonic distortion (HD) of MOSFETs operating in the triode regime is thoroughly investigated for the different device types of a multi-V/sub th/ deep-submicrometer 0.12-/spl mu/m silicon-on-insulator (SOI) CMOS process. The measurements performed in a wide temperature range (25/spl deg/C-220/spl deg/C) and on devices with different oxide thicknesses and channel dopings help to identify the relative impact of the different physical mechanisms at the origin of HD. A measurement-based and design-oriented methodology is finally developed to compare device types, biases and configurations responding to practical design targets.
